Debunking the Myth: Does Mouth-to-mouth Resuscitation Always Restart the Heart?

At its core, mouth-to-mouth resuscitation is created to maintain blood circulation and oxygenation to crucial organs up until specialist medical help arrives. While it plays an important role in saving lives, it's essential to comprehend that mouth-to-mouth resuscitation does not guarantee that the heart will certainly be restarted. Actually, researches reveal that successful resuscitation rates differ commonly relying on a number of factors, consisting of the source of cardiac arrest, the timing of treatment, and the high quality of compressions.

Understanding Heart Arrest

Before diving deeper into mouth-to-mouth resuscitation's performance, let's clarify what heart attack entails. Cardiac arrest happens when the heart stops beating properly or completely discontinues to operate. This circumstance leads to a fast decrease in blood flow to crucial organs, making immediate action critical.

Types of Cardiac Arrest

Ventricular Fibrillation: A chaotic heart rhythm that stops reliable pumping.

Asystole: The lack of electrical task in the heart; typically described as "flatline."

Pulseless Electrical Activity (PEA): The heart has electrical task however fails to pump blood because of different reasons.

The Function of High-grade Compressions

One basic element first aid certification course in Wagga Wagga of efficient mouth-to-mouth resuscitation is preserving top notch upper body compressions. The incorrect compression depth can substantially affect outcomes. According to recent guidelines, compressions ought to be at least 2 inches deep for adults and regarding 1.5 inches for babies while permitting full upper body recoil in between compressions.

Compression Rate

The suggested compression rate is 100-120 compressions per min. Preserving this price while ensuring proper deepness can be testing during high-stress scenarios where feelings run high.

AED: An Important Companion

An Automated External Defibrillator (AED) is a crucial device that functions together with CPR techniques. It assesses the heart's rhythm and provides an electrical shock if needed. Yet exactly how do we make use of an AED correctly?

How to Make use of an AED?

Turn on the AED device. Attach pads according to visual instructions. Allow it to examine the heart rhythm. Deliver a shock if suggested by the device. Continue CPR up until specialist assistance arrives.

Knowing exactly how to utilize an AED can drastically improve survival rates throughout cardiac emergencies.

CPR Methods for Various Age Groups

The guidelines for carrying out CPR differ based on age; consequently, understanding certain techniques is critical:

    Adult CPR: Focuses on breast compressions and rescue breaths in a proportion of 30:2. Child CPR: Similar approach however with lighter compression force. Infant mouth-to-mouth resuscitation Technique: Makes use of 2 fingers for upper body compressions at a shallower depth than adults.
